Formal Flair
Stotts embraced color in the third powder room, inspired by the yellow-and-orange wallpaper and party-perfect silk fabrics.
"Yellow is always popular, but the act of putting it with orange is a little gutsy," she says. "People are afraid of orange -- it's Halloween! But this room doesn't scream yellow or scream orange. It just makes you feel warm."
Her combination of similarly saturated yellows and oranges -- hues that blend rather than match -- creates a golden glow. To continue underfoot the warm feel of the walls, Stotts specified yellow-stained wood planks.
Moldings wear a slightly astringent yellow that brings a pleasant tartness to the scheme. The orange-sherbet-color ceiling complements the window treatment. Ball-gown poufs and a flirty tassel trim emphasize the luminous silk. The crystal-adorned sconces and chandelier are fitting jewelry.
When Stotts saw a gold-color antique console table with floral motifs in orange and yellow, she knew the one-legged piece belonged in her scheme. The wall-mount antique and the pedestal sink would have looked too leggy.
For a couture solution, she added a sink skirt with faux pearls and crystal-bead trim. The skirt fastens to the sink with hook-and-loop tape for easy removal for dry-cleaning. Willing to alter an item to fit the scheme, Stotts transformed the formerly verdigris mirror frame with gold paint to complement the table and gold-look faucet.
